Product Overview

The X20DI4760 (X20DI4760) is a high-precision digital input module from the B&R X20 series, specifically designed for applications requiring the monitoring of NAMUR encoders. This module features four isolated digital inputs capable of detecting open-circuit or short-circuit conditions, making it an essential component for safety-critical monitoring in chemical, petrochemical, and high-reliability manufacturing processes. By providing real-time signal validation, the X20DI4760 minimizes the risk of false positives and enhances the diagnostic accuracy of your automation system.

Technical Configuration

The X20DI4760 architecture is engineered to interface directly with NAMUR-compliant sensors, which are widely used in hazardous environments to monitor flow, position, and speed. A standout feature of this module is its dual-purpose functionality; each of the four inputs can be independently configured to serve as a high-speed counter input. This flexibility allows engineers to utilize the module for both state-monitoring (e.g., proximity sensor status) and process-variable measurement (e.g., pulse counting for rotation speed) without requiring additional hardware.

The module supports rigorous signal diagnostics, providing immediate feedback on sensor health. By detecting wire breaks or short circuits at the source, the system can trigger an automated alarm or safety shutdown before the process is compromised. This level of granular visibility is key to reducing unplanned downtime and maintaining operational safety.

FAQs

What are the primary advantages of NAMUR sensor support?

NAMUR sensors are designed to transmit information via current variations. This allows the X20DI4760 to distinguish between a valid signal and a damaged cable (wire break or short circuit), which is impossible with standard binary digital inputs.

Can all four inputs function as counters simultaneously?

Yes. Each of the four channels is individually configurable. You can designate any combination of inputs for standard state monitoring or high-speed pulse counting depending on your application requirements.

Does this module require a specific bus base?

The X20DI4760 is designed for the standard X20 system. Ensure it is mounted on a compatible X20 bus base module to maintain electrical connectivity to the rest of the rack.

How do I interpret the diagnostic alarms for this module?

Diagnostic data is mapped to the controller via the X20 system bus. In Automation Studio, you can configure software registers to trigger specific alarms when the module detects a wire-break or short-circuit condition on any channel.

Installation and Wiring Best Practices

  • Sensor Compatibility: Ensure that your field sensors comply with the NAMUR (EN 60947-5-6) standard before connecting them to the module. Connecting non-NAMUR sensors will lead to incorrect state readings or failure of the diagnostic detection logic.
  • Shielding: Even though NAMUR circuits are inherently robust, use shielded cables for long runs to prevent electromagnetic interference from triggering false pulse counts or diagnostic errors.
  • Input Configuration: When setting up the counter functionality in software, ensure that the input frequency does not exceed the hardware limitations of the X20DI4760 to avoid pulse loss.
